July 12, 1970 - Dec. 2, 2012Our beloved son and brother, Richard Montgomery Jr., 42, passed away suddenly Sunday in a local hospital. He was born in San Francisco and has lived in Benicia since 1979. He graduated from Benicia High School in 1989.Richard worked in the auto industry for over 20...
